> When SEV is enabled, every debug message printed by OVMF to the
> QEMU debug port traps from the guest to QEMU character by character
> because "REP OUTSB" cannot be used by IoWriteFifo8.  Furthermore,
> when OVMF is built with the DEBUG_VERBOSE bit (value 0x00400000)
> enabled in "gEfiMdePkgTokenSpaceGuid.PcdDebugPrintErrorLevel", then the
> OvmfPkg/IoMmuDxe driver, and the OvmfPkg/Library/BaseMemEncryptSevLib
> library instance that is built into it, produce a huge amount of
> log messages.  Therefore, in SEV guests, the boot time impact is huge
> (about 45 seconds _additional_ time spent writing to the debug port).
> 
> While these messages are very useful for analyzing guest behavior,
> most of the time the user won't be capturing the OVMF debug log.
> In fact libvirt does not provide a method for configuring log capture;
> users that wish to do this (or are instructed to do this) have to resort
> to <qemu:arg>.
> 
> The debug console device provides a handy detection mechanism; when read,
> it returns 0xE9 (which is very much unlike the 0xFF that is returned by
> an unused port).  Use it to skip the possibly expensive OUT instructions
> when the debug I/O port isn't plugged anywhere.
> 
> For SEC, the debug port has to be read before each full message.
> However:
> 
> - if the debug port is available, then reading one byte before writing
> a full message isn't tragic, especially because SEC doesn't print many
> messages
> 
> - if the debug port is not available, then reading one byte instead of
> writing a full message is still a win.

(2) Another non-intuitive edk2 quirk; we have two possibilities for
retval documentation:

  @retval VALUE  description

and

  @return  just description

For example,

  @retval TRUE   if the debug I/O port device was detected
  @retval FALSE  otherwise

and

  @return  a BOOLEAN indicating whether the debug I/O port device was
           detected

(I apologize -- I know this is annoying.)
